Fire Season

During this time of year we hear and read a lot about the “fire season.” In March, one of our Barrington Heights neighbors suffered a catastrophic fire to their home and its complete contents. Here are some suggestions from TVF&R for fire safety.

  • Make sure you clean or replace your furnace filters every three months and have it serviced once a year.
  • Dryers should be on the same maintenance schedule. Move the dryer away from the wall, clean the metal venting going from the dryer to the wall, vacuum the vent from the inside of your home and from the opening on the outside of your home.
  • Common household electric appliances should be unplugged when not in use…coffee maker, toaster, shredder, etc.
  • If you store fire wood, it should be placed 30 feet away from your home.
  • Do a visual inspection of your landscaping. Do you have trees planted too close to your home? In addition, make certain your common areas are free of leaves and debris.
  • Make sure that if you own gas cans and/or propane tanks, they are not stored in your garage or basement.
  • Take a moment to inspect your in home fire extinguishers. Are they located in accessible locations and are they fully charged.
  • Perhaps it is time to reevaluate your home owner’s insurance policy…Photograph the valuables in your home and store the copies in a secure location.

You may have recently seen firefighting equipment, forestry vehicles, and other jurisdictional vehicles near Beacon Hill and Imperial Drive. Jenna Nelson from the Oregon Department of Forestry organized “Firewise Day”. Several members from the Oregon Dept. of Forestry and members from the Oregon Department of Transportation spent the entire day creating a “fuel break” along the I-205 side of Barrington Heights. TVF&R also had numerous equipment and crews on hand as support. This work was done as a protective measure in the event of a fire starting along the bank of I-205 and running up the hill towards our neighborhood.
